About Halfbrick Studios

Halfbrick was founded in 2001 and since then has expanded to over 50 of the best staff in the industry. We have successfully released over 16 titles across multiple platforms ranging from the Nintendo DS/DSi right through to Xbox Live Arcade and mobile platforms such as iOS and Android.

About the Position

This role will involve the creation and maintenance of tools in C# and C++ for use throughout the company by artists, designers and programmers. For example, these tools could include UI editors, world editors, and particle editors with a focus on usability. These tools may be required to directly interface with our engine code, so you may be required to write those engine level interfaces as well.
